WebSize: Length of the Siberian tiger body, without tail – 160-200 cm, length of tail about 100 cm. Weight of an adult animal can reach 300 kg. The largest weight recorded – 384 kg. Appearance: The Siberian tiger is larger than the Bengal tiger; its pelage is thicker and brighter. WebFemales reach sexual maturity around the age of 15 months. Their gestation span is between 75 and 80 days. Males and females both have several partners. The litter size is usually three, however six kittens have been observed. Kittens are completely reliant on their mothers until they are about 2 months old.
